I love using the crock pot, quick and easy! 

16 C. sliced apples-any kind you want-peeled or unpeeled

1/2 C. brown sugar

3 Tbs. minute tapioca

1 tsp. ground cinnamon

Layer half of sliced apples, sugar, tapioca, and cinnamon in crock pot. Repeat with 2nd layer.

Cover and cook on high 4hrs, or on low 5hrs.

Stir before serving-enjoy hot or cold!
